Mama Jennifer
“Mama Jennifer” is a powerful and inspiring memoir by Jenna Summers. This remarkable book chronicles Jenna’s journey of faith, resilience, and triumph over unimaginable adversity.
The story begins with a horrific event that changed Jenna’s life forever. While pregnant, she was brutally attacked, suffering multiple stab wounds and severe beatings. Despite this trauma, Jenna found the strength to rebuild her life through her unwavering faith in God. Her trust in Christ provided the foundation for her incredible recovery and transformation.
“Mama Jennifer” follows Jenna as she embarks on a mission to Africa, where she served as a missionary for over two decades. In Africa, Jenna faced numerous trials that tested her faith and fortitude. Through her dedication and service, she helped many communities and spread a message of hope and resilience.
After her missionary work, Jenna transitioned into a new and exciting career as an International Flight Attendant, earning the nickname “Fly Girl.” This role took her across the globe, allowing her to assist military personnel and work as a translator with refugees. Each journey added new dimensions to her life and strengthened her commitment to helping others.
Through “Mama Jennifer,” Jenna shares her miraculous journey, demonstrating how faith in God can turn the darkest moments into opportunities for growth and strength. Her story aims to inspire victims of adversity and encourage everyone to trust in God’s promise that His strength is made perfect in our weakness.
